Madrid´s Rudiger undergoes knee surgery after Copa del Rey final defeat

Real Madrid have confirmed that defender Antonio Rudiger has undergone knee surgery and is expected to miss the remainder of the season.

Rudiger was replaced by Endrick in extra-time of Madrid’s 3-2 defeat to rivals Barcelona in the Copa del Rey final on Saturday after picking up an injury.

The German international sustained a meniscus tear in his left knee, though the club did not give a timeline for his recovery.

“Our player, Antonio Rudiger underwent successful surgery today for a partial tear in the external meniscus of his left leg,” Real said in a statement.

“Rudiger will begin recovery work shortly.”

Rudiger was one of three Madrid players sent off during Los Blancos’ defeat to Hansi Flick’s team following a refereeing decision against Kylian Mbappe late on.

The 32-year-old was seen throwing an object, reportedly an ice cube, at referee Ricardo Burgos moments after Jules Kounde had scored the winning goal.

Rudiger, who has since apologised for his behaviour, could be suspended for between four and 12 matches, according to reports.

Madrid, who are four points behind LaLiga leaders Barcelona with five games of the season remaining, welcome Celta Vigo to the Estadio Santiago Bernabeu on Sunday.
